| Q2. |
Are credits offered by T.I.A. acceptable prerequisites for entrance into North American colleges and universities? |
| |
|
Yes. T.I.A. is a Ministry inspected institute. (BSID# 666629) You may visit the Ontario Ministry of Education website and confirm our name on the list of private secondary schools in Ontario. | Q3. |
Can I register full time and get a high school diploma (OSSD) from T.I.A.? |
| |
|
| Yes, both international and local students may register in our full time program. For international students we issue an acceptance letter for Visa processing. |

| Q4. |
Can I register part time for a single specific course? |
| |
|
Yes. Both local students and international students with Visas may take single courses. This is a popular option for students wanting to get ahead. By taking mandatory courses in advance, students will have a greater chance to explore the diverse career and academic opportunities available to them. T.I.A. offers convenient evening, weekend, and summer courses to meet students’ individual academic needs.

| Q5. |
Do I need a student Visa for the ESL program? |
| |
|
| It is not required if the course lasts less than six months. |
